Earth moving services encompass a range of activities involving the excavation, grading, and transportation of soil, gravel, and other materials on a property. These services are essential for preparing land for construction projects, landscaping, or infrastructure development. Contractors utilize specialized equipment such as bulldozers, excavators, and loaders to efficiently move large quantities of earth, ensuring the terrain is properly shaped and leveled according to project specifications.
These services help address common property issues like uneven land, poor drainage, or unsuitable soil conditions. By reshaping the land, earth moving professionals can create stable foundations for buildings, improve water runoff, and facilitate landscaping or gardening efforts. This process is critical for ensuring that construction projects are built on a solid base, reducing future problems related to settling or erosion.
Properties that typically utilize earth moving services include residential lots, commercial developments, agricultural sites, and industrial facilities. Residential properties often require land grading for new homes, driveways, or landscaping projects. Commercial and industrial sites may need extensive excavation to prepare for foundations, parking lots, or infrastructure installations. Agricultural land might require earth moving to improve drainage or prepare fields for planting, making the land more functional and productive.

The overview below groups typical Earth Moving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hurricane, UT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Equipment Rental Costs - Renting earth-moving equipment typically ranges from $200 to $1,000 per day, depending on the type and size of machinery such as excavators or bulldozers. Additional charges may apply for delivery and fuel. Costs vary based on rental duration and equipment specifications.
Labor Charges - Labor costs for earth-moving services generally fall between $50 and $150 per hour per worker. The total cost depends on project complexity, site conditions, and required manpower. Larger projects may include a flat-rate fee for the entire scope of work.
Project Size & Scope - Small-scale earth-moving tasks, like grading a driveway, may cost around $500 to $2,500. Larger projects, such as land clearing or excavation, can range from $5,000 to over $20,000. Costs are influenced by the total area and depth of earth to be moved.
Permits & Additional Fees - Permitting and site preparation fees can add $100 to $1,000 to the overall cost. These expenses depend on local regulations and the complexity of the project. Contractors may include these fees in their overall estimate or itemize them separately.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
